A Community Art Project In a time when we can't be physically together, we wanted to create something that shows we are still a close community. Families may sign up for a specific time to come to our synagogue on Maryland Ave., which will be set up with socially distant "art stations". At each station will be the materials to paint a square that will be part of a large painting created by all participants. When all squares have been painted, we will assemble them into a beautiful art piece that will be hung on the wall of our new building. Families may sign up for a 30 minute block, and we will limit each block to 3 families. Masks are required for people over the age of 2. Social distancing will be enforced.
